A resolution urging President Trump, the Internal Revenue Service, and all parties to the settlement agreement creating the “Anti-Weaponization Fund” to rescind the agreement.

Michigan · 2025-2026 Regular Session (103rd Legislature) · lower

Introduced
2026-05-21
Status date
Latest action
2026-05-21 — referred to Committee on Government Operations
